Trackpads work by detecting the movement and pressure of a user’s finger to control the cursor on a computer screen. They use electrical signals to interpret the finger’s position and movement, allowing the user to navigate and interact with the device.
Trackpads are a common feature on laptops and some computer peripherals, providing a more intuitive and ergonomic alternative to traditional mice.
